POSIX の メッセージ・キューを使う。 プロセス間通信などと呼ばれる。POSIXのキューを使ってみる。 プロセス間通信 - Wikipedia プロセスとプロセスのデータのやり取りにメッセージ・キューを使うことで幾分楽になる。マルチスレッド以前に複数プロセスでデータをやり取りすると複数分散して処理が楽になることもある。 動作例 youtu.be ポイント 送信側はドンドン送信できる。 受信側は逐次読み込んで取り出せる。 データが空っぽなら、受信側はブロックされる。 受信側は、なにもしなくても受信不可ならブロックされるので楽ちん。感覚的には、空っぽのパイプと同じですね。 インストール python で使うには posix_ipcを使う pip install posix_ipc Queueにメッセージを追加 #!/usr/bin/env python import json import